Zakat to a student

Parents search this when a nephew asks for “zakat for uni.” The kind answer is not always yes.
When it can be yes
- They do not have zakatable wealth above nisab, and living costs are not covered.
- They are in debt for necessities, not for a lifestyle they can stop.
- You are not using zakat to buy a family status project.
When it is no
A student with a funded place, a car paid off, and savings sitting above nisab is not poor because lectures are tiring. Give sadaqah if you want to help. Do not relabel it.
How to give without a speech
Pay rent to the landlord, or put cash in their hand, if that is what the need is. Do not announce it in a family chat. If you cannot tell whether they are eligible, you are not ready to use zakat for this. Use the calculator on your own wealth first; their eligibility is a different sum.
Quick answers
- Does studying Islam make them eligible?
- Study is not an asnaf by itself. Need is. A well-funded student of anything is not eligible on the label.
- Can I pay their fees directly?
- Often yes if the student is eligible and the payment meets their need. Ask someone you trust if the case is a scholarship dressed as zakat.
- What about international students?
- Same test: wealth and need, not passport.
